
Suella Wynne is an Irish photographic artist whose work addresses dissociation, repetition, manipulation, long-silenced issues of childhood abuse and, ultimately, hope. She has a strong interest in crafts and combines stitching with her photographs to non-verbally communicate subjects that are difficult to express in words.
She is a Board Member of The Darkroom, Dublin, a member of Visual Artists Ireland and has received bursaries from Meath and Cavan County Councils. She works in publishing and holds an MFA in Photography from Ulster University.
In 2023 she was nominated for a PhotoIreland RADAR Award and a Star Photobook Dummy Award and in 2024 she received a Cavan Arts Professional Artist Award. A Joining of Self has recently been published in Source Photographic Review and was published by PhotoIreland TLP Editions as a limited edition zine. Suella’s new work will be published in Arts to Hearts Magazine in late 2024.
